
A technical pivot at Tomorrowland: Miss Monique launches an audiovisual residency concept that merges generative industrial art with organic sonic textures.
Ukrainian artist Miss Monique has premiered 'Biorhythm' at Tomorrowland’s Freedom stage. The project moves away from standard club visuals, opting for real-time generative assets that attempt to bridge the gap between industrial aesthetics and natural elements.
The show took advantage of the venue’s recent technical overhaul, utilizing a 300-square-metre LED array and kinetic roof installation. It marks a shift toward more intentional, high-concept production from the producer following a consistent run of global residencies.
The Biorhythm tour now heads to Buenos Aires, New York, and Paris through November. It is a calculated step forward for an artist looking to redefine her performance identity beyond pure DJ sets.
